    If you can't use AdSense or YPN I always recommend AdBrite.
    They pay reasonably well (usually around 10 cents per click plus CPM earnings) and aren't as strict about what their publishers' sites look like. I find their inline ads are working particularly well for me - read my experience.

    I've just started testing out Adengage. They have some interesting formatting options for the ads you display. You can have it show like a regular list of ads, like Adsense, or you can have it so that mini-thumbnail images appear with the ads.

    If you know a little CSS then you can really customize the look of the ads.

    There isn't any best Pay Per Click Advertising program, because the best program is that which generates maximum ROI, and every advertising program generates different ROI for same product and same campaign, some work pretty well with some offer while others not.

    Never stick to any one Pay Per Click advertising network.
